Full Job Description
About the Role

Liqid is seeking a Program Management Technical Specialist with strong technical aptitude across both electronic hardware and software development workflows. In this role, you will support project activities throughout the product lifecycle-helping engineering, manufacturing, supply chain, and external partners stay aligned on requirements, schedules, and deliverables.

This position is ideal for someone who thrives in a technical environment, excels at organization and communication, and wants to grow deeper into hardware and software project coordination.

Requirements
  • Project Coordination - Support planning, scheduling, and tracking for hardware, with some firmware, and software development activities.
  • Lifecycle Support - Assist with documentation, requirements updates, and milestone tracking from concept through production and release.
  • Cross-Functional Alignment - Coordinate communication between hardware engineering, software engineering, QA, manufacturing, and supply chain teams.
  • CM & ODM Support - Help maintain documentation flow, track build schedules, and support communication with contract manufacturers and ODM partners.
  • Risk & Issue Tracking - Monitor risks, dependencies, and blockers; escalate issues to program leadership as needed.
  • Budget & Resource Tracking - Assist with budget monitoring, cost tracking, and vendor documentation.
  • Quality Coordination - Support quality processes by tracking test results, validation activities, and release readiness.
  • Reporting & Documentation - Prepare status updates, dashboards, and project documentation for internal stakeholders.
